#computing #ai Current computer vision is limited to mimic our vision, which is limited to 3 channels: red, green, blue. ![[Pasted image 20210928074448.png|300x300]] >Colour vision is the faculty of the organism to distinguish lights of different spectral qualities. All organisms are restricted to a small range of electromagnetic spectrum; this varies from creature to creature, but is mainly between wavelengths of 400 and 700 nm. This is a rather small section of the electromagnetic spectrum, probably reflecting the submarine evolution of the organ: water blocks out all but two small windows of the EM spectrum, and there has been no evolutionary pressure among land animals to broaden this range ~ https://web.stanford.edu/group/fernaldlab/pubs/1997%20Fernald.pdf What it implies is that we are limiting our [[Artificial intelligence|AI]] to less [[Information|information]] resulting in worse understanding of the environment we want it to learn.
